Life After Hysterectomy — Why Pelvic Floor Therapy Matters

A hysterectomy is life-changing surgery. While it may relieve pain or bleeding, recovery often leaves women with questions.

Common Post-Hysterectomy Changes

  • Core and pelvic floor weakness

  • Scar tissue tightness or pain

  • Risk of prolapse

  • Vaginal dryness or painful intimacy

When to Start

Most women benefit from starting PT after their surgeon clears them (usually 4–6 weeks post-op).
